mirror of
https://github.com/davidhalter/django-stubs.git
synced 2025-12-12 23:16:31 +08:00
Don't rely on django.db.models.manager.Manager metadata for dynamically created manager (#904)
This commit is contained in:
@@ -276,7 +276,7 @@ class NewSemanalDjangoPlugin(Plugin):
|
|||||||
if (
|
if (
|
||||||
info
|
info
|
||||||
and info.has_base(fullnames.BASE_MANAGER_CLASS_FULLNAME)
|
and info.has_base(fullnames.BASE_MANAGER_CLASS_FULLNAME)
|
||||||
and class_name in self._get_current_manager_bases()
|
and "from_queryset_manager" in helpers.get_django_metadata(info)
|
||||||
):
|
):
|
||||||
return resolve_manager_method
|
return resolve_manager_method
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user